Skip to content

Use macos-latest for Xcode 26 CI#63

Merged
AllDmeat merged 1 commit intomainfrom
ci/macos-latest-xcode-26-3
May 4, 2026
Merged

Use macos-latest for Xcode 26 CI#63
AllDmeat merged 1 commit intomainfrom
ci/macos-latest-xcode-26-3

Conversation

@AllDmeat
Copy link
Copy Markdown
Contributor

@AllDmeat AllDmeat commented May 4, 2026

Краткое описание

Перевёл GitHub-hosted CI с macos-26 на macos-latest и зафиксировал Xcode 26.3, чтобы сохранить проверку пакета в Xcode 26 без привязки к конкретному runner label.

Ключевые изменения

  • заменил runs-on: macos-26 на runs-on: macos-latest в workflow unit tests
  • обновил .xcode-version до 26.3, потому что это актуальная стабильная Xcode 26 на macos-latest
  • сохранил матрицу симуляторов и runtime на линии 26.x: iPhone 17, Apple TV 4K (3rd generation), Apple Watch Ultra 3 и runtime 26.2

Дополнительные изменения

  • без изменений в package compatibility: BlackBox 6 / DBThreadSafe-ios 3.1 и warnings-as-errors остаются как в релизе 6.0.0

Co-authored-by: Copilot <223556219+Copilot@users.noreply.github.com>
@AllDmeat AllDmeat merged commit fe3a9ab into main May 4, 2026
5 checks passed
@AllDmeat AllDmeat deleted the ci/macos-latest-xcode-26-3 branch May 4, 2026 19:02
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ant